安装腾讯云SSL证书后,HTTP如何顺利转向HTTPS
在当今的互联网环境中,网站的安全性变得越来越重要。使用SSL证书可以为您的网站提供加密传输和身份验证服务,确保用户数据的安全性和隐私性。当您选择了腾讯云SSL证书并成功安装到服务器上之后,还需要进行一些额外的配置才能让访问者通过HTTP协议自动跳转至更安全的HTTPS连接。
一、确认SSL证书正确安装
在开始处理HTTP到HTTPS的重定向之前,请确保已经按照腾讯云官方文档中的步骤完成了SSL证书的安装,并且可以通过浏览器直接访问https://yourdomain.com(将“yourdomain.com”替换为您的实际域名)。如果出现任何问题或错误提示,建议先解决这些问题再继续下一步。
二、选择合适的重定向方式
目前有两种常见的HTTP到HTTPS重定向方法:一种是通过Web服务器软件(如Nginx、Apache)自带的功能实现;另一种则是利用代码级别的解决方案(例如PHP、JavaScript等编程语言编写脚本)。这里我们将介绍基于Web服务器配置的方式,因为它更加高效稳定并且对搜索引擎友好。
三、Nginx服务器下的设置
如果您正在使用Nginx作为Web服务器,可以在站点配置文件中添加以下内容来完成从HTTP到HTTPS的强制性重定向:
server {
listen 80;
server_name yourdomain.com www.yourdomain.com;
return 301 https://$host$request_uri;
}
这段代码会监听所有来自端口80(即HTTP默认端口)的请求,并将其永久重定向到对应的HTTPS版本页面。
四、Apache服务器下的设置
对于使用Apache作为Web服务器的情况,您需要编辑.htaccess文件或者在虚拟主机配置中加入如下指令:
RewriteEngine On
RewriteCond %{HTTPS} off
RewriteRule ^(.)$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]
这组规则同样实现了将非HTTPS请求转换成HTTPS链接的效果。
五、测试与验证
完成上述配置更改后,不要忘记保存修改并重新启动Web服务器以使新设置生效。接下来,您可以尝试通过HTTP协议访问网站,观察是否能够正确地跳转到HTTPS版本。还可以借助在线工具(如Google Search Console)检查网站的索引状态,确保搜索引擎也已更新为新的安全地址。
安装腾讯云SSL证书后实现HTTP向HTTPS的平滑过渡并不复杂,只需遵循正确的步骤进行操作即可。通过以上介绍的方法,您可以轻松确保用户的每一次访问都能享受到最高级别的安全保障。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/97979.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。